Before you replied, I took a Sapphire 4850, stuck it in slot 1 of the MacPro 1.1, installed; ATI Package.pkg, version 1, and installed; Enabler_for_Nvidia_and_multiple_ATI_cards.pkg
This allowed the 4850 to be recognized in System Profiler with this:
Chipset Model: ATI Radeon HD 4850
Type: GPU
Bus: PCIe
Slot: Slot-1
PCIe Lane Width: x16
Vendor: ATI (0x1002)
Device ID: 0x9442
Revision ID: 0x0000
ROM Revision ID 113-B1480A-236
EFI Driver Revision: 01.00.236
Displays:
Display connector:
Display connector:

Showing no display connected I guess????

Tried hooking up monitor--black screen..........but it showed up in System Profiler
Any ideas before i try your latest suggestion??

Well, followed your guidance step by step and I have success with the ATI 4870 512mb card. I about stroked out though, when I hooked up the monitor, booted,
got the boot screen and then the screen went black! I switched the monitor to the other DVI connector on the card and the screen came up-YAHOOOO!!! Put an empty DVI-VGA adapter in the connection closest the logic board, and then stuck the monitor on the outside connection--success,,again!!!! You rock!!! And it will also work in the PC I have been using. Couldn't be happier,, Thank you
